Transaction 133c93dc77fc5e52402b101ae13aebb5b58d6c44ebecca1f74285040e15af101
1 Input
1 Output
-
133c93dc77fc5e52402b101ae13aebb5b58d6c44ebecca1f74285040e15af101:0
- value
- 3029579
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 7b6f2db6f0bfe15a3e19308ddbfe4bd9f3a0a808 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CFfJREUQV19mfFiT4SWaEx6BgCUkebSy9